As the nights get longer and inevitably colder, our attention is turning to a wardrobe that promises to keep the chill at bay.

From cosy evenings in front of the TV to hot toddies by the fire with friends, the time has come to invest in luxury loungewear that will make a night on the sofa that little bit more fabulous.

Luckily, the recent surge in lifestyle trends like hygge and the science of self-care mean that you can now accumulate a wardrobe of comfortable basics that make you feel just as good as that LBD does.

For so long, we’ve come to accept that comfort comes at the cost of style, but that’s starting to change.

Now, luxury is no longer found in beautiful gowns alone, but also cosy cashmere sweats, socks and knits that you can proudly hunker down in. Finally, comfort is king.

A material that’s notoriously expensive, you’d be forgiven for assuming that wearing such pieces will cost you a small fortune and, while they’re still pricier than your average pair of PJs, the good news is that luxury loungewear can be achieved on a smaller budget.

Affordable cashmere might sound like the ultimate oxymoron but high street retailers have made it a reality.

Marks and Spencer has long been revered for its line of super-soft pieces created in collaboration with supermodel Rosie Huntington-Whiteley, while Cos, the minimalist hero of the high street, reimagines everything from cardigans to tracksuit bottoms and ballerina-style slippers with a heavy dose if sophistication.
